Ftwilliam.com is a part of Wolters Kluwer Legal and Regulatory , a leading global provider of intelligent information and electronic solutions in key specialty areas for legal and business compliance professionals. In an increasingly dynamic world, Wolters Kluwer Legal and Regulatory connects legal and business communities with timely, specialized expertise and information-enabled solutions to support customers’ success through productivity, accuracy and mobility.
Ftwilliam.com offers modern, cloud-based employee benefits and pension software including state of the art benefits documents, forms and compliance systems for benefits and pension professionals. Since 2010, ftwilliam.com has sustained continued growth by adding new products and unique tools that help our customers increase their efficiency. In addition to our comprehensive platform--our partner network of attorneys, actuaries and members of other professional and technical disciplines assist our customers with specialized matters.
As a Senior Field Sales Manager for Ftwilliam.com, you will be accountable for driving new software and services business growth with the Southwest regional territory. You will report to the Director, Sales – Legal & Regulatory U.S. Specific job responsibilities are outlined below:
YOU WILL
Sell ftwilliam.com cloud based software products and services in a defined territory made up of a specific geography of states in the U.S.
Partner closely with an assigned Account Manager to ensure customer retention/success and work together on new sales opportunities
Develop a strong understanding of the retirement plan administration market, our customers (TPAs, CPAs, Law Firms, etc.), and their daily workflow.
Prospect and develop new business in both existing accounts as well as new accounts.
Maintain and update information in Salesforce.com including activities, demos, and pipeline management
Utilize sales tech stack including Outreach.io, Gong, SalesIntel/ZoomInfo, LinkedIn/LinkedIn Sales Navigator, etc. in daily sales workflow
Attend National and Local ASPPA and NIPA tradeshows to provide booth coverage as needed. This includes learning and executing our Trade Show processes
Attend in-person customer/prospect meetings in defined territory as needed
Develop relationships with major players in each large metro market in assigned territory
Submit timely reports as requested by the Sales Manager and/or Executive Management
Contribute/exchange ideas and best practices to other members of the sales team
Maintain fast and thorough follow-up on inquiries from customers and prospects by phone, email, text message or applicable tech stack application
Work closely with the assigned Account Manager, Customer Service and Billing to solve billing/service issues that could affect the renewal of a subscription
Support team, Business Unit, and corporate goals and objectives
Perform various ad hoc duties as requested by Sales Manager/Director
